DETAILED JOB DESCRIPTION
- Conduct meetings with current and potential referral sources
- community hospital administrators, physicians, mid-level clinicians, employers, and athletic coaches and trainers
- and their office staff, establishing oneself as the MU Health liaison and advocate. Build mutually beneficial relationships, identify market needs including outreach opportunities, create awareness of newly hired clinicians and services, and resolve referral/service issues.
- Cultivate and maintain professional relationships with MU School of Medicine department chairs and administrators and MU Health Care leadership to facilitate resolution of referral/service issues.
- Collaborate with Planning, Marketing, and Communications to develop and implement organized, timely, and effective marketing and provider communications plans that support system and service line initiatives and achieve targeted volume growth.
- Collect data to systematically identify and document problems experienced by referring physicians and hospitals with respect to the organization and its faculty.
- Cultivate relationships with community organizations and large employers to identify education opportunities to position MU Health as the clinical expert in the community. Coordinate such programs with MU School of Medicine departments and facilitate the programs with the external organizations/employers.
- May complete unit/department specific duties and expectations as outlined in department documents.
RE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S
- Bachelor's degree in health administration, public relations, marketing, communications, or a related area.
- Three (3) years of experience in health care with an emphasis on physician relations, business development, healthcare sales, or a related area.
